Coal mill hot air inlet temperatures should never be more than 600 F and the outlet temperature should not exceed 200°F on Raymond coal mills. If the flow of raw coal to the coal mill is interrupted for any reason (for example: plugging, failure of the coal feeder, etc.), the outlet temperature of the coal mill can quickly climb to dangerous ...

— The large surface area of the pulverized coal and the high temperature inside the mill lead to rapid oxidation of the coal. This results in further heat buildup and the potential for a fire. If the mill is restarted without first removing the hot coal, an explosion can occur when particles are suspended and exposed to the air.

— In bowl mill pulveriser raw coal coming from feeder gets ground between the grinding rolls and bull ring segments installed on the revolving Bowl. Bowl is made to rotate at medium speed for proper pulverization of coal. Springs exert necessary pressure on rolls for grinding. Hot air through the mill besides removing coal moisture, picks up the ...
Rejects discharged from coal mills are a mixture of different materials (iron pyrites, rocks, tramp metal, etc.) with pulverized coal. Magaldi engineered the MRS ® system to ensure their dry removal and mechanical transport from coal pulverizing mills to bunkers, safely and reliably.. Temporarily stored in pyrite boxes, coal mill rejects are extracted by MRS ® …
